As the New Year begins, we’re kicking off our third annual Children’s English Camp in Honduras! For four weeks every January, we teach English to the children of our team members, fostering education and lifelong learning. Huge thanks to our four volunteers for making this meaningful program possible!

Food4Kids is an inspiring organization that provides meals for kids with limited or no access to food on weekends and during the summer months. Prepared by volunteers and delivered to schools each week, more than 1,000 children in Halton are fed weekly, ensuring no child goes hungry.

We are grateful for the opportunity to contribute to such a generous cause, and thank our 16 Superior Glove volunteers who've dedicated their time this past autumn to help pack food.

This year, the Exploits Chamber of Commerce, which is a membership organization in Newfoundland representing almost 200 members from industrial sectors including manufacturing, agriculture, education, and more, held its 24th Annual Business Excellence Awards and Hall of Fame Induction Event. During the event, the Helping Hands Award is given to a company that has been recognized for the commitment it has made to community service and creating a positive community impact.

We were honored to receive the Helping Hands Award at this year's event, and thank everyone who has contributed to our community initiatives. Your dedication and hard work make all the difference.

We’re excited to share that The Canadian Glove Museum was recently featured in the Globe and Mail, CTV, Toronto Star, and other notable news outlets.

Since opening in 2023, The Canadian Glove Museum has been a way for Superior Glove to celebrate our love for gloves and the innovative history behind them. From historical trade gloves to unique cultural pieces, and even famous gloves worn by icons like Elvis Presley, David Suzuki, Marilyn Monroe, and Audrey Hepburn, the museum gives insight to the diversity of gloves and ensures that there is something for everyone who stops by to visit and learn.

The museum has been a great source for us to give back to the small but mighty community of Point Leamington, home to Canada’s largest glove manufacturing plant, Superior Glove, since the 1980s. We are excited to announce that our new 30,000 sq. ft. facility in Springdale, Newfoundland is now open. This new space brings together two of our smaller plants, enhancing logistics and overall manufacturing efficiency.

An open house was held at the new facility which allowed for the Superior Glove team to celebrate with friends and family, provided an opportunity to acknowledge the hard work that went into building this facility, and further strengthened our team bonds.

Cancer Assistance Services Halton Hills (CAShh) is a remarkable organization that plays a vital role in our community. This year, their annual Tour of the Hills Cycling Fundraiser raised over $50,000, which will go toward families affected by cancer to help them with transportation to and from treatments, as well as other essential needs during challenging times.

We were honored to sponsor the Tour of the Hills event and thank our team members for participating in the fundraiser.
